Stay away from the setting if you have a pearl or paste gems. 2. Using your applicator (coffee stir stick), dab a … WebNov 1, 2024 · 2. Sizing Down. To make a ring smaller, the jeweler heats up and cuts off a small piece of the band and then solders the two ends back together to form a perfect circle. Afterward, they clean and polish it. You may opt to keep the excess metal, called a "cutout," in case the ring needs to be sized up at a later time. sizeboxongn

WebJan 12, 2024 · To resize a ring down, the jeweler will cut extra metal from the bottom then solder the ends back together. To resize it up, the jeweler will add a piece of metal to the bottom then solder the ends. WebNov 3, 2024 · Ring sizings are done by cutting into a ring and either adding a piece of metal stock and soldering it in place to size the ring up, or cutting a length of the ring band out to size it down. These are small balls that sit inside the shank of the ring and keep it on your partner’s finger. Sizing assistants are usually fitted to engagement rings that fit slightly too large and rotate on your partner’s finger.
